Cooking oils change within their composition of fats and also other nutrients. Some are full of monounsaturated fats, Other individuals in polyunsaturated fats or omega fatty acids. The harmony in between these fats decides how balanced an oil is for each day use. Excessive saturated fats can lead to cardiovascular concerns, While unsaturated fats assistance enhance cholesterol stages and In general coronary heart wellness. One more component influencing the selection of cooking oil is its smoke issue, the temperature at which oil commences to break down and make unsafe compounds. Hence, selecting the correct oil for the correct way of cooking—for instance frying, sautéing, or dressing—is incredibly significant.

Sunflower oil is One of the more greatly made use of cooking oils around the world. Extracted from the seeds of the sunflower plant, this oil is light-weight, delicate in flavor, and extremely versatile. One of the defining qualities of sunflower oil is its superior information of vitamin E, a strong antioxidant that helps secure your body’s cells from injury brought on by free radicals. It is usually lower in saturated Excess fat and full of polyunsaturated fatty acids, notably linoleic acid, which supports heart wellbeing. On account of its neutral taste, sunflower oil is ideal for frying, baking, and salad dressings. Its high smoke place makes it suited to deep-frying and sautéing without having getting rid of its nutritional integrity. Many individuals favor sunflower oil for day-to-day cooking because it strikes a harmony between flavor neutrality and wellbeing Advantages. New research also propose that using sunflower oil moderately can strengthen pores and skin well being on account of its vitamin E content.

Sesame oil, Alternatively, carries a prosperous cultural heritage that spans throughout Asia and the center East. Extracted from sesame seeds, it is known for its distinct nutty aroma and deep flavor. There are two Principal sorts of sesame oil: light-weight sesame oil, made from raw seeds and ideal for cooking, and dark sesame oil, created from roasted seeds and utilised generally to be a ending oil or for flavoring. Sesame oil is taken into account among the list of oldest known oils employed by humankind. Nutritionally, it contains a mixture of monounsaturated and polyunsaturated fats, and lignans like sesamol and sesamin, which have antioxidant and anti-inflammatory Qualities. These lignans also enable increase cholesterol levels and promote coronary heart health and fitness. In Asian cuisine, sesame oil is usually added at the conclusion of cooking to protect its powerful aroma, though in Middle Jap dishes, it really is blended into dips, sauces, and marinades. Investigate demonstrates that sesame oil may well add to decreasing hypertension and aiding in metabolic perform. As a consequence of its prosperous, bold flavor, a small amount of sesame oil can considerably increase the flavor of a food, making it don't just a culinary but in addition a cultural addition to cooking traditions.

Flax seed oil, also called linseed oil, is revered for its nutritional composition, especially its significant material of omega-three fatty acids. Extracted from flax seeds through a cold-urgent process, flax seed oil is sensitive and really should not be employed for top-temperature cooking, as heat can wipe out its effective compounds. Instead, it's best applied as being a dietary health supplement or as a dressing for salads, smoothies, or cold preparations. The omega-3 fatty acid in flax seed oil, often called alpha-linolenic acid (ALA), contributes to cardiovascular well being by reducing inflammation and bettering cholesterol concentrations. Flax seed oil continues to be linked to Added benefits for pores and skin, hair, and digestion as well, as it supports hydration, elasticity, and gut well being. 1 characteristic of flax seed oil is always that it should be stored within a amazing, dim place and eaten reasonably rapidly, as it truly is sensitive to oxidation. Wellness-aware folks usually use flax seed oil in tiny amounts every day to supplement their ingestion of essential fatty acids. Its nutty taste pairs properly with yogurt, cereals, and in some cases smoothies, improving each flavor and nourishment with no compromising its delicate mother nature.

Groundnut oil, often called peanut oil, is an additional staple cooking oil renowned for its rich taste and versatility. Extracted from peanuts, this oil is available in numerous varieties, together with refined, unrefined, roasted, and cold-pressed. Its high smoke place makes it significantly suited to frying and large-warmth cooking. Numerous cuisines, Primarily People from South Asia, China, and Africa, rely greatly on groundnut oil for its power to retain the taste of spices and substances. Groundnut oil is rich in monounsaturated fats and consists of vitamin E, making it valuable for heart wellbeing. It's got also been researched for its capacity to enhance insulin sensitivity and lessen cholesterol levels when utilised as Element of a balanced diet program. The delicate nutty aroma of groundnut oil provides depth to dishes for instance stir-fries, curries, and roasted foods. An important advantage of groundnut oil is its comparatively very long shelf everyday living and stability for the duration of cooking. Inspite of its Advantages, folks with peanut allergic reactions really should stay clear of it, especially the unrefined types, as they may include allergenic protein residues. In recent times, groundnut oil has also acquired acceptance in business frying apps on account of its reliable excellent and pleasurable style.

Soybean oil is The most made and eaten cooking oils globally. Extracted from soybeans, it has grown to be a cornerstone of equally property and industrial foodstuff output. Soybean oil is greatly appreciated for its neutral taste, economical Expense, and higher smoke point. Nutritionally, it incorporates both equally polyunsaturated and monounsaturated fats, along with a modest amount of omega-three and omega-6 fatty acids. It is usually a source of vitamin K, which contributes to bone health, and smaller amounts of vitamin E. Soybean oil is greatly Utilized in processed foods, margarine, salad dressings, and frying purposes. It is frequently blended with other oils to improve texture and security. From the overall health standpoint, the consumption of soybean oil really should be moderate thanks to its comparatively high omega-6 to omega-three ratio, which, if unbalanced, can promote inflammation. Even so, when Employed in sensible portions, soybean oil supports coronary heart wellness and presents A cost-effective and greatly obtainable cooking medium. More recent styles of soybean oil, specifically people who are high in oleic acid, have already been made to improve stability, minimize oxidation, and greatly enhance the nutritional profile. These innovations make soybean oil an adaptable choice for each property kitchens and huge-scale food items production.

Canola olive oil represents a blend of two oils that complement one another when it comes to taste and nutrition. Canola oil is extracted from your seeds on the canola plant, a variation of your rapeseed plant bred to lower unwanted compounds. Olive oil, significantly extra virgin, is pressed from olives and is a pillar of Mediterranean Delicacies. When put together, canola olive oil provides a balance between lightness and richness. Canola oil is high in monounsaturated fats, particularly oleic acid, and low in saturated fats, rendering it coronary heart-helpful. Olive oil contributes antioxidants and polyphenols, which happen to be compounds recognized for their anti-inflammatory and anti-growing old outcomes. The resulting canola olive oil Mix provides a milder flavor than pure olive oil, making it well suited for numerous types of cooking tactics like frying, roasting, and dressing. It offers the nutritional benefits of the two components though retaining affordability and versatility. The mix also allows for the next smoke position than pure additional virgin olive oil, thus increasing its culinary applications. Nutritionally, canola olive oil supports heart health, cuts down cholesterol, and supports All round metabolic function. Quite a few customers who request the overall health benefits of olive oil but desire a more neutral flavor and reduce Price tag usually turn to this blend as a really perfect alternative.

The Flax Seed Oil science powering the manufacture of cooking oils also influences their properties. As an illustration, chilly-urgent strategies protect the purely natural compounds inside seeds and nuts, making certain bigger nutritional content but usually leading to more robust flavors and shorter shelf lifetime. Refined oils, conversely, undertake filtering and heating procedures that reach shelf life and raise smoke details but might decrease antioxidant stages. Thus, people facial area a trade-off concerning taste, nourishment, and cooking security. Some select working with various oils for various purposes—one for top-warmth programs, Yet another for raw use—to enjoy the utmost Positive aspects.

Environmental and sustainability factors are getting to be more and more relevant When selecting cooking oils. Sunflower oil and soybean oil are manufactured on a massive scale, Nevertheless they involve intensive farming approaches which can effect soil and biodiversity. Canola and olive oils fare superior Within this regard, notably when manufactured below sustainable agricultural techniques. Flax seed oil is also environmentally friendly due to the fact flax vegetation involve much less pesticides and they are adaptable to various climates. Sesame and groundnut cultivation assistance smaller-scale, standard agricultural economies in quite a few locations, fostering area work and preserving culinary heritage. Consumers could make more responsible options by picking oils from clear and sustainable resources.
